What is Plastic Masterbatch?

Plastic masterbatch is a solid or liquid additive that is used in plastic production to improve performance characteristics such as color, strength, and UV resistance. It consists of a carrier resin combined with pigments or additives, providing a uniform distribution of these materials in the final plastic product. As manufacturers face increasing pressure to adhere to sustainability standards, plastic masterbatch emerges as a viable solution to both enhance quality and reduce environmental impact.

Quality Enhancement Through Masterbatch

One of the core advantages of using plastic masterbatch is the potential for substantial quality enhancement. The addition of masterbatch can improve the mechanical properties of the plastic, including tensile strength, impact resistance, and flexibility. Furthermore, it allows for precise control over coloration and surface finish, reducing defects and increasing customer satisfaction.

Potential Applications of Plastic Masterbatch

Plastic masterbatch has a wide array of applications across various industries, including automotive, packaging, and consumer goods. In the automotive sector, for instance, it is used to improve the aesthetics and durability of interior components. In packaging, it helps create materials that are not only visually appealing but also strong and resist contamination. The versatility of this additive makes it an essential choice for companies aiming to meet both regulatory standards and consumer expectations.
